With its 36 Golf Courses, Normandy is
one of the golfing world's preferred destinations.
In 2001, our "Land of Golf Courses"
became one of the planet's Top 5 Golfing Destinations.
Players of all levels can challenge themselves on the
golf course of their choice, by the sea,
in a forest, by the cliffs' edge or in valley. Everyone
will find in Normandy the green of their dreams.
Next to Bayeux and a
XIII century farm, the Omaha
Beach Golf Club, overlooks the D-Day Beaches
has one of the most beautiful golf courses in
the area. While on the on 27 holes course you will discover
the most beautiful Norman scenery and landscapes.

In Normandy, you can enjoy many water sports.
Water skiing, rowing, sailing, wind surfing, kite flying,
beach wind carts or cruising on the English Channel.
